Anger
-- NIV
(New
International Version - NIV)
| Proverbs 14:29. | A patient man has great understanding, but a
  quick-tempered man displays folly. | 
| Proverbs 15:1. | A gentle answer turns away wrath, but a harsh word stirs
  up anger. | 
| Proverbs 22:24-25. | Do not make friends with a hot-tempered man, do not
  associate with one easily angered, or you may learn his ways and get yourself
  ensnared. | 
| Ecclesiastes 7:9. | Do not be quickly provoked in your spirit, for anger
  resides in the lap of fools. | 
| Matthew 5:22. | But I tell you that anyone who is angry with his brother
  will be subject to judgment. Again, anyone who says to his brother, 'Raca, 'is answerable to the
  Sanhedrin. But anyone who says, 'You fool!' will be in danger of the fire of
  hell. | 
| Galatians 5:19-21. | The acts of the sinful nature are obvious: sexual
  immorality, impurity and debauchery; idolatry and witchcraft; hatred,
  discord, jealousy, fits of rage, selfish ambition, dissensions, factions and
  envy; drunkenness, orgies, and the like. I warn you, as I did before, that

| Ephesians 4:26. | "In your anger do not sin ": Do not let the sun
  go down while you are still angry, | 
| Ephesians 4:31. | Get rid of all bitterness, rage and anger, brawling and
  slander, along with every form of malice. | 
| Ephesians 6:4. | Fathers, do not exasperate your children; instead, bring
  them up in the training and instruction of the Lord. | 
| Colossians 3:8. | But now you must rid yourselves of all such things as
  these: anger, rage, malice, slander, and filthy language from your lips. | 
| 1 Timothy 2:8. | I want men everywhere to lift up holy hands in prayer,
  without anger or disputing. | 
| Titus 1:7. | Since an overseer is entrusted with God's work, he must be
  blameless- not overbearing, not quick-tempered, not given
  to drunkenness, not violent, not pursuing dishonest gain. | 
| James 1:19-20. | My dear brothers, take note of this: Everyone should be quick to listen, slow to speak and slow to become angry, for man's anger does not bring about the righteous life that God desires. |
